What is SEDONA?
SEDONA Corporation operates as a specialized developer of web-based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software tailored specifically for the financial services industry. The company maintains a dominant market position by providing comprehensive solutions to community banks, credit unions, and regional financial institutions. Unlike generic CRM platforms, SEDONA CRM is engineered to address the unique regulatory and operational requirements of the banking sector, facilitating enhanced client retention, increased profitability, and streamlined sales processes. By offering flexible licensing and rapid implementation, the firm enables smaller financial entities to compete effectively against larger national institutions through data-driven relationship management.
